Difference between stove and hob: definitions and scope
The terms stove and hob are often swapped in conversation, but they describe different configurations and user experiences. The difference between stove and hob is not a single feature; it encompasses the appliance's overall footprint, included components, and how it is marketed in different regions. In many English-speaking markets, a stove is a freestanding unit that combines a cooktop with an integrated oven, drawers, and sometimes extra storage. A hob, on the other hand, is the cooking surface alone and is commonly installed as part of a separate range or a standalone unit that lacks built-in ovens. This distinction matters for planning, because choosing the wrong framing can lead to mismatches with ventilation, cabinetry, and electrical/gas supply. Regional terminology and design implications
Understanding the difference between stove and hob requires appreciating regional terminology. In the United States and Canada, the term stove is the common everyday word for a freestanding unit that includes both oven and cooktop; in many parts of the UK and continental Europe, hob refers to the top surface and range names are used for combined units. Designers respond to this terminology with distinct configurations: stoves often come as integrated packages with oven chambers visible on the same body, whereas hobs can be paired with separate ovens or installed into modular wall units. This regional framing affects decisions about resale value, appliance replacement cycles, and even the expected ventilation and gas/electric supply layout. For home cooks upgrading a kitchen or renovating a small apartment, clarity about whether you are buying a stove or a hob helps ensure compatibility with existing cabinets and the vent hood system. How heating surfaces work: gas, electric, and induction
The heating surface is only one piece of the puzzle. A stove typically provides a cooktop that can be gas, electric coil, or induction, while a hob focuses on the surface type used in a standalone configuration. Gas stoves and gas hobs share common indicators—responsive flame control and heat instantaneity—yet the integration of an oven in the stove matters for heat distribution in the kitchen. Electric coils heat unevenly and require more surface area for consistent simmering, whereas induction uses magnetic fields to heat pots directly, delivering fast response times and improved energy efficiency. The choice of surface interacts with cookware, ventilation, and electrical service. For practical use, think about your usual pots and pans, your preferred simmering techniques, and how often you need rapid changes in heat. The bottom line: understanding how your heating surface operates helps you translate the term stove or hob into real cooking behavior.
Integrated vs modular design: what you get
One of the core differences in the stove versus hob conversation is how the appliance is integrated into the kitchen. A stove typically merges the cooktop with a built-in oven and sometimes a warm drawer or storage; this integration can save vertical space and simplify installation. A hob life is modular, allowing you to pair the top surface with a range of ovens, microwaves, or separate warming drawers, depending on the kitchen layout. The result is flexibility: you can upgrade the oven without replacing the entire unit or swap out the hob to upgrade surface technology. For many households, modular configurations are attractive because they adapt to changing cooking habits—roasting, slow simmering, or quick searing—without a full kitchen swap. In smaller kitchens, a compact stove might be a better space fit, while a larger kitchen with a dedicated cooking zone may benefit from a separate hob and oven pairing.
Dimensions, fit, and installation considerations
Dimensions and fit are critical when deciding between stove and hob. A stove tends to have a broader footprint, often with a fixed oven cavity below the cooktop, which can influence cabinet depths, toe-kick clearance, and ventilation hood sizing. Hobs, by contrast, come in a range of widths and depths that may slot into existing cutouts or wall cabinetry with minimal rework. Installation considerations extend beyond space: gas versus electric supply, venting requirements, and compatibility with the kitchen’s electrical circuit or gas line all shape the feasibility of a given choice. If your kitchen has an existing chimney or ducted hood, ensure it aligns with the chosen surface. For renters or renovators on a tight budget, the lack of an oven in a hob can be a saving but might require a separate wall oven installation later on.

Maintenance and cleaning: differences in care
Maintenance is a practical reason many people decide on stove versus hob. A stove’s cooktop and oven are typically cleaned as part of a single routine, with routine care focusing on the glass-ceramic top, drip pans, burner caps, and the oven interior. A hob paired with a separate oven introduces two care planes: you must clean the cooktop surface and inspect the oven cavity separately. Electric coils on some stoves can accumulate spills that burn and create odors, while glass or ceramic tops on hobs require careful pad use to avoid scratches. Induction tops add ease of cleaning because their flat surfaces attract fewer residues, but scratches can still obscure indicators. Regular maintenance schedules—vacuuming behind the range, cleaning vent filters, and testing burners for proper flame—help extend appliance life. Always consult the manufacturer’s care instructions to avoid voiding warranties.
Performance and efficiency: what actually matters
Performance differences between stove and hob often come down to surface technology and the oven’s capacity. A gas stove can deliver powerful simmer control, rapid boils, and strong high heat. An electric hob might lag in raw heat response, particularly on coiled burners, but modern induction hobs can rival gas for speed while offering safer, cooler surfaces. Efficiency considerations include how heat is transferred to cookware, the presence of residual heat after cooking, and the availability of energy-saving modes on the oven or hob. In practice, chefs often modify techniques to suit the surface: deep roasting may benefit from a robust oven, while fast sautéing calls for a responsive hob. For energy-conscious households, induction-hob configurations paired with efficient ovens can deliver strong performance with lower heat loss.
